- Mbappé, in a Thursday appearance on The Bridge with Aurélien Tchouaméni and Achraf Hakimi, called Lionel Messi the most impressive player he has trained with.
- He recounted a PSG drill where he and Neymar finished six or seven of 10 shots, while Messi hit the same finish nine times.
- Mbappé described Messi's technique as effortless, saying the forward was just passing the ball into the net at the end of practice.
- World Soccer Talk reports Messi won two Ligue 1 titles and a French Super Cup at PSG, posting 32 goals and 35 assists in 75 games.
- The outlet also notes he and Mbappé played 67 matches together with 34 combined goal involvements, a link that shapes how fans recall that era.
